What You'll Learn
The Certificate in Nutrition Therapy for Mental Health is a comprehensive program designed to empower professionals with the knowledge and skills to integrate nutrition into mental health care. This innovative program focuses on the complex relationship between nutrition and mental health, equipping graduates with a deep understanding of how dietary choices can influence emotional and cognitive well-being.
Key topics include the science of neurotransmitters, the impact of nutrients on brain function, dietary patterns associated with mental health outcomes, and the role of specific foods in managing conditions such as depression, anxiety, and ADHD. Students also learn practical strategies for creating personalized nutrition plans and implementing effective dietary interventions for mental health.
